What is Remote Key Programming?

Remote key programming is the process of syncing a lorry's Engine Control Unit (ECU) or Immobilizer system with a specific remote or transponder key. Every contemporary car utilizes a distinct digital signature to guarantee that only the licensed key can open the doors and begin the engine.

When a button is continued a key fob, it sends out a radio frequency (RF) signal to the car. If the signal matches the code stored in the vehicle's computer system, the command is executed. Without correct programming, a new key-- even if it is the appropriate physical shape-- will be not able to communicate with the vehicle, rendering it useless for many modern-day security functions.

The Science of Security: Rolling Codes

To prevent car theft through "signal grabbing," most producers utilize "rolling codes." This means that every time the remote is utilized, both the key and the car produce a new digital code for the next use. If the series fall out of sync, the key might require reprogramming.


Types of Modern Car Keys

Before trying to set a key, it is important to understand which type of innovation the car utilizes. Various keys require different programming techniques.

  1. Transponder Keys: These appear like basic secrets but have a hidden chip in the plastic head.  contact us  will not start unless it identifies the chip.
  2. Remote Keyless Entry (RKE) Fobs: These are used mainly for locking/unlocking doors and trunk release.
  3. Integrated Key/Remote: A single unit where the physical key blade is connected to the remote buttons.
  4. Smart Keys/ Proximity Fobs: These enable the chauffeur to keep the key in their pocket. The car spots the fob's existence to unlock doors and make it possible for the push-to-start ignition.

Techniques of Programming a Remote Key

There are three main methods to manage remote key programming. The approach needed depends heavily on the make, model, and year of the vehicle.

1. On-Board Programming (DIY)

Some older vehicles or specific producers (such as lots of Ford, Toyota, and GM designs from the early 2000s) permit owners to program keys themselves. This generally includes a "series of actions," such as turning the ignition on and off a certain variety of times or opening and closing the driver-side door in a particular pattern.

2. OBD-II Port Programming

The majority of automobiles made after 2010 need a connection to the On-Board Diagnostics (OBD-II) port. Professional locksmith professionals and car dealerships utilize specialized diagnostic tablets to "introduce" the new key's ID to the vehicle's computer system. This is an extremely safe and secure method that frequently needs a web connection to the manufacturer's database.

3. Key Cloning

Specific locksmiths utilize a cloning maker. Instead of programming the car to recognize a brand-new key, they configure a blank key to simulate the digital signature of the existing, working key. This is typically faster however may not work for all high-security "wise" systems.

The Programming Process: A General Overview

While every car is different, the professional programming procedure typically follows these steps:

  1. Preparation: The technician guarantees the battery in the brand-new remote is fresh and the car battery is fully charged.
  2. Connection: A diagnostic tool is plugged into the OBD-II port (typically located under the dashboard).
  3. Authentication: The professional gets in the automobile's VIN and in some cases a particular "Pin Code" supplied by the manufacturer.
  4. Removal: If secrets have actually been lost or stolen, the service technician may erase old key IDs from the system to ensure the lost keys can no longer begin the car.
  5. Syncing: The new key is positioned in a particular "hotspot" (frequently the center console or against the steering column), and the software application synchronizes the brand-new ID.
  6. Checking: Every button (Lock, Unlock, Trunk, Panic) is evaluated, together with the engine start performance.

Common Reasons for Programming Failure

Often, a remote might stop working or a brand-new key may decline to program. Understanding these typical culprits can save time and cash.

  • Dead Batteries: Even a brand-new key from an online merchant may have a dead or weak battery.
  • Inaccurate Frequency: Key remotes run on specific MHz frequencies. If a remote was acquired online and is for the European market (315MHz vs. 433MHz), it will not deal with a United States lorry.
  • Damaged Transponder Chip: If the key is dropped or exposed to water, the internal chip can split or short-circuit.
  • Optimum Key Limit: Many vehicles have a limitation on how lots of secrets can be set (usually 4 to 8). If the limitation is reached, old keys should be erased before new ones can be added.
  • Aftermarket Quality Issues: Cheap, unbranded keys from third-party websites often have "locking" chips that can just be set as soon as. If they were previously synced to another car, they can not be reused.

List: Items Needed for Key Programming

If a lorry owner plans to have a key programmed, they must have the following products prepared to ensure a smooth process:

  • The lorry's Vehicle Identification Number (VIN).
  • All existing working secrets (programming a brand-new key often wipes the old ones if they aren't present).
  • Proof of ownership (Title or Registration) and a valid ID.
  • The key code (typically discovered on a small metal tag offered when the car was new).
  • A completely charged car battery (voltage drops during programming can "brick" the car's computer system).

Frequently Asked Questions (FAQ)

1. Can I program a car key myself?

It depends on the vehicle. Lots of older automobiles (pre-2010) permit manual programming series. Nevertheless, most modern-day vehicles require specialized software that only locksmiths or dealers possess.

2. Can I buy a used key fob from eBay and program it?

This is risky. Many modern fobs are "locked" once they are configured to a specific VIN. Unless the seller ensures the chip has been "unlocked" or "revitalized," it may be impossible to set it to a 2nd lorry.

3. For how long does the programming procedure take?

Normally, the real programming takes in between 15 and 30 minutes. Nevertheless, cutting a physical emergency situation blade and setting up the diagnostic software may extend the consultation to an hour.

4. Why is the dealership so much more pricey than a locksmith?

Car dealerships have greater overhead and usually utilize pricey, manufacturer-original parts. Locksmith professionals frequently use high-quality aftermarket parts and have lower operating expense, allowing them to charge less for the exact same service.

5. What should I do if my remote works for the doors but won't start the car?

This generally shows that the RKE (Remote Keyless Entry) part is configured, but the transponder chip or the immobilizer sync has failed. This requires an expert diagnostic tool to fix.
